Thomas Tuchel puts finishing touches on his Three Lions side as they face All Whites
World Cup fever is set to intensify this evening as England get their final tournament preparations underway, facing New Zealand in a friendly. It is Thomas Tuchel’s penultimate opportunity to see his Three Lions in match action, with next week’s match against Costa Rica the last. England have now been stateside for a week, gearing up for the World Cup at a warm-weather training camp in Miami, and the conditions this evening will be characteristically toasty for Florida in June.
Temperatures of 32C are expected come kick-off at the Raymond James Stadium, but Tuchel will have plenty to sweat over beyond the weather. The stadium’s playing surface is not quite up to Premier League scratch, and he will hope at the very least to keep his players fit, with a first group stage match against Croatia now just 11 days away. The All Whites of New Zealand, meanwhile, are gearing up for just their third World Cup appearance, with Nottingham Forest’s Chris Wood leading the line.
Today, though, will afford fans a first glimpse at England’s World Cup hopefuls as Tuchel looks to put the finishing touches on his side.
